The 1986–87 Honduran Liga Nacional season was the 21st edition of the Honduran Liga Nacional. The format of the tournament remained the same as the previous season. Club Deportivo Olimpia won the title[1] after winning the final round and qualified to the 1987 CONCACAF Champions' Cup along with runners-up Real C.D. España.
1986–87 teams
- E.A.C.I. (Isletas, promoted)
- Marathón (San Pedro Sula)
- Motagua (Tegucigalpa)
- Olimpia (Tegucigalpa)
- Platense (Puerto Cortés)
- Real España (San Pedro Sula)
- Sula (La Lima)
- Tela Timsa (Tela)
- Victoria (La Ceiba)
- Vida (La Ceiba)
- E.A.C.I. is from Isletas but played in Olanchito.
